About This Item
Grand Rapids, Michigan: Wm. B. Eerdmans Publishing. Very Good in Very Good dust jacket. 1943. Second Edition. Hardcover. 72 p. 20 cm. Sound and square binding in cloth-covered boards. Corners lightly bumped. Tiny ding to top edges of the boards. Previous owner's name on the half title page. Price stamp on first page. Tiny bookseller's stamp on rear endpaper. Inside pages are clean and unmarked. One of a series of young children's chapter books from this publisher, which have a Christian theme running through. .
